OPINION

GEE, Circuit Judge:

Rotan Mosle appeals the district court's refusal to compel arbitration of Mrs. Bustamante's claim alleging violations of the Securities Act of 1934. Rotan Mosle also appeals the district court's denial of its request to stay litigation of nonarbitrable federal securities claims, pending arbitration of Mrs. Bustamante's state law claims. We affirm.
